"Offering fabulous fruit purity, the wine shows lime cordial, lemon pith, crunchy apple, and wet limestone nuances on the nose. The palate exhibits fine focus and persistence, splendidly structured by refined texture and vibrant acidity, making it mouth-watering and lingering. At its best: 2026 to 2038."
95 Points Sam Kim

"A fine Clare Valley Riesling, named as a tribute to friendship. Hard not to raise a glass to that. The colour is a straw yellow. Lemon curd notes, honeysuckle, citrus including a touch of limes, plus a flick of pineapple are all evident on the nose. There is a minerally support system in place, running the length, with fine acidity and a chalky backing. Medium to good length, this can be expected to continue to improve during the years to come and it will offer excellent drinking over the next eight to ten years. The flavours are perhaps a little more forward than some at the moment, but there is evidence that this might be indicative of the vintage. An impressive Riesling."
92 Points Ken Gargett
